When you look at SBA loan costs, several factors dictate the final numbers. Lenders primarily evaluate your credit score, the amount of cash you have available for a down payment, and your business's existing debt load. The loan type—such as a 7(a) versus a 504—also shifts the interest rates and fees significantly. Projects requiring more documentation or complex collateral assessments may also carry different expense structures compared to straightforward working capital requests. An SBA Express loan is designed for business owners who need capital quickly and want a streamlined application process. Because the SBA delegates more authority to lenders, the approval timeline is usually faster than traditional options. You should look into this if you have an immediate need for working capital or equipment and don’t want to wait months for a decision.

A loan from the SBA means you're getting financing that's partially guaranteed by the government. This guarantee reduces the risk for lenders, often resulting in more favorable terms for borrowers like you in Yuma. It can mean lower interest rates and longer repayment periods compared to conventional loans.
